WebOpen the car window. Use needle nose pliers to remove the window seal. Use a razor blade to scrape the remaining rubber and glue from the window frame. Step 2 Apply a thin layer of super glue or loctite to the contact points on the window frame. Step 3 Use a seal with a window slot as a replacement.
